- 论坛徽章:
- 0
|
我在读了你的《我也来做嵌入式 linux(连载一)》自己也模仿着做了一次。但是到安装gcc的时候出现了问题,我在执行完
[root@localhost build-boot-gcc]# ../gcc-3.2.1/configure --target=$TARGET --prefix=${PREFIX} --without-headers --with-newlib --enable-languages=C
后没出现错误
但是执行 make all-gcc时出现如下错误
In file included from tconfig.h:21.
from ../../gcc-3.2.1/libgcc2.c:36:
../../gcc-3.2.1/gcc/config/i386/linux.h:224:20 signal.h :没有那个文件或目录
../../gcc-3.2.1/gcc/config/i386/linux.h:225:26:sys/ucontext.h: 没有那个文件或目录
make[2]:***[libgcc/./_muildi3.o] Error1
make[2]:leaving directory /home/xinxin/control-project/daq-module/build-tools/build-boot-gcc/gcc
..........
我把gcc3。2。1。tar.bz2放在build-boot-gcc目录下解压缩是对的么??
然后又在build-boot-gcc里头运行:
[root@localhost build-boot-gcc]# ../gcc-3.2.1/configure --target=$TARGET --prefix=${PREFIX} --without-headers --with-newlib --enable-languages=C
和 make all-gcc
是对的么?
我用的软件如下: gcc-3.2.1.tar.gz binutils-2.14.tar.bz2 uclibc-0.9.27.tar.bz2 linux-2.6.8.1-tar.bz2
谢谢指教,这些error是怎么回事?望指教
[ 本帖最后由 xenglish 于 2006-1-19 01:19 编辑 ] |
|